Thanks for you're advice, I did that now and the port seams to work fine. 
That is I can connect a flash drive and it gets mounted. But the annoying 
message is still there during boot. When I run "dmesg" I get a couple of 
tens of the following lines:

[   76.966101] usb 1-1.5: new full speed USB device using ehci_hcd and 
address X
[   76.982454] hub 1-1:1.0: unable to enumerate USB device on port 5

These messages continue through all the session, only the numbers in the 
[] braces and the "X" change. You can imagine I'd like them to go away. 
Any ideas?
